إن تحديد مواصفات الحمأة الناتجة عن عملية معالجة مياه الصرف الصحي له الدور الأساسي في معالجتها و التخلص منها. يهدف هذا البحث إلى دراسة مواصفات الحمأة الناتجة عن محطة مرج معيربان بدراسة عامل المقاومة النوعية للحمأة على الترشيح ( r' )، و لذلك قمنا بأخذ عينات حمأة من المحطة، و أجرينا عليها عدة تجارب مخبرية، و حصلنا على زمن تكثيف الحمأة، و رطوبتها، و تركيز المواد الصلبة فيها، و قمنا بحساب معامل المقاومة النوعية للحمأة على الترشيح عند قيم الرطوبة (97.5 , 95.5 , 94 , 92 , 91 , 88 ) %. أظهرت نتائج البحث انخفاض في قيمة عامل المقاومة النوعية للحمأة على الترشيح بانخفاض رطوبتها، و أن زمن تجفيف الحمأة يستغرق أسبوعين في محطة مرج معيربان.
The determination of sludge characteristics of wastewater treatment process has the
primary role in the treatment and disposal. This research aims to determine the sludge
characteristics by studying specific resistance factor of the sludge on the filtration at Merge
Maarban station, so we took samples of sludge from the station and made several
laboratory experiments and we got the time of intensify sludge, moisture and The
concentration of the solid substances. we calculated specific resistance factor values of the
sludge when the moisture values are ( 97.5 , 95.5 , 94 , 92 , 91 , 88 ) %. The research
results showed a decrease in resistivity factor value of sludge on the filtration as its
moisture become less and the sludge drying time takes tow weeks.
